Get a key fob

A key fob is a small remote that allows you to control a car system. It is equipped with a chip and an battery that transmits signals to start the car or unlock the doors. Modern cars require an electronic key fob to operate. You can purchase them from the dealer or from a locksmith. Finding the right one for your car could be difficult. It might require a few tries but if you're perseverant, you can find the right one for your car.

The latest fobs are equipped with buttons and are usually dark gray or black. https://mckenzie-burch-3.mdwrite.net/a-good-rant-about-programming-car-key vary from $50-$100. Fobs with additional features, such as push-button starters and keyless entry will cost more. Fobs that have an LCD display can cost up to $1,000. Most bumper-to-bumper warranties on new cars and auto club memberships will cover key fobs that are replaced however you must verify your specific policy.

It is recommended to replace your key fob immediately if it is lost. Key fobs can be expensive to replace and without a spare you may not be able drive your vehicle.

You can save money by programming your key fob yourself. Many car manufacturers offer an easy method to program a new key fob. You can use this method to program a new key fob in your home or office. The process will vary slightly from vehicle to vehicle, but the basic steps are the same. You must first take off the old keyfob. Then, you need to replace the battery. This is typically an ordinary calculator or watch battery you can purchase in the majority of home improvement stores and pharmacy stores.

You have to program the new keyfob within a certain time period that is usually between 10 to 30 seconds. You can do this by pressing the lock and unlock buttons simultaneously. Once the car has identified the new key fob, it will either cycle the door locks, or make an audible signal to indicate that the process is completed.

Find a car key programer

A car key programmer is a device that allows you to alter the keys of a car. These devices are designed for professionals in the automotive industry and can be utilized on many different vehicles. They also let you program the most recent keys, as well as alter the IMMO structure of the car. Some of these tools are even user-friendly and portable. Key programmer tools can assist you in obtaining a replacement key fob in case of theft.

As a further security measure Many cars require specific chips for their keys. These chips are difficult to duplicate and are unique to the vehicle they're linked to. While this is a good idea, it can also make it difficult to replace a stolen or lost key, as the chip must be programmed anew.

The procedure of programming the car key is quite straightforward. You simply need to follow the directions that come with the key and chip. It is best to let the work to an locksmith or dealer since they have the necessary tools and know-how to do it quickly.

A professional will need to first determine the make, model year, model, and year, which will allow them to identify the appropriate blank keys and the tools required to complete the task. The professional will then extract current information from the EEPROM, and use it to program the fob or remote key. The procedure is quite quick, and it is done by a trusted auto locksmith or dealer in just a few minutes.

To communicate with the vehicle the key programmer must be plugged into its OBD-II port. This will reset the transponder and computer to accept a new key. The technician can then clone the new key from the old one, using a special tool specifically designed for this. Once the new key has been programmed, it will work as a regular car key. Reprogramming keys is quicker and more affordable than purchasing a replacement.
